Default So What's the REAL Deal With Duplicate Content

I have one blog on site and one blog off site, the offsite blog is the older of the two, and I have written some articles that have gotten a lot of traffic, would Google really slap me if I brought over and posted it on the onsite blog or should I just rewrite it?

Do this...

Go to Google and enter this in the search box. "California Sunless Tan is also a good way of shielding yourself from the worst possibility of skin cancer."

It's a sentence from a randome PLR article. You'll see there's tons of indexed and cached pages that all have the exact same article.

Long story short, feel free to put your articles on both sites.
